The tom yum paste is uses to make the healthy soup. And also served with hot spicy noodles. This is made up of red carrots, mushrooms, lemongrass, and salt. Green chilies, ...
... red bell pepper, lemon juice, lime leaves, red curry paste etc are mixed well to prepare this paste. This is the ready mix item available in the online stores to cook. In the noodles are of different types, that are rice noodles, atta noodles etc. We can also buy it from this super online store. At first noodles need to soak in hot water then it will drain and keep aside. On the other hand take a frying pan and fry the vegetables and mix the spices according to our tastes. Mix some amount of salt, black pepper powder to enhance the taste. After that mix the tom yum curry paste for better taste, which is contains the taste of tomato ketchup.

Tom yum paste is wonder combination if we mix this with the chicken, fish or even pork. Its generally enhance the tastes of sea food items. Before going to cooking if we apply the paste all over the fish or chicken items then it will be fine. Baking of shellfish is making easy with the tom yum paste.
